WebOct 1, 2024 · Possums are both marsupials and mammals. Possums are both mammals and marsupials, as marsupials are a type of mammal. This is also true of opossums, which are related to possums yet distinct. Possums live in Australia and the surrounding islands, while opossums live in North and South America. WebMarsupials are generally placed in the single order or superorder Marsupalia of the class Mammalia. The largest of the New World families is the Didelphidae, which includes 11 genera and 75 species of opossums. All members of this family have 50 teeth.
